Question Hearing Problems (Ottosclerosis)

I am a miltary pilot who hopes to join the airlines in about 12 months time. I have been coping with a 40 dB hearing loss in one ear for about 2 years and have just been diagnosed with Ottosclerosis. (All the little bones between ear drum and inner ear are seizing up.)

My dilema is whether this will stop me getting a job as pilot with the airlines.

I currently hold a Class 1 medical which can be renewed as long as I get a certificate from a Training Captain which states that I can hear OK in a cockpit environment. (Currently not a problem). I have the option of an operation to restore full hearing but this runs the risk of permanent loss of balance - and all hopes of a Class 1 medical. My Doc isn't sure but also believes that even following a successful Op, I would lose my single pilot catagory. (Something to do with the risks of rapid decompression.)

I would be grateful for any and all advice regarding employability in my current condition, experience of hearing loss/hearing aids and from anyone else who may have undergone Ottosclerosis treatment.

All advice gratefully received........................pardon!
